Ojowo-Ijebu monarch, Banjo, expresses condolences on Kashamu’s demise

More prominent Nigerians have continued to send condolences to the government and people of Ogun State on the death of ex- Senator Buruji Kashamu with the latest coming from an Ijebu monarch, Oba Abdulrasheed Abayomi Banjo, Orilonise 1, the Olokine of Ojowo.

 

In a condolence message, the traditional ruler said: “We lost a dogged fighter, a political colossus, friend of the poor and traditional institution. Regardless of what his enemies might say, no one lives forever and we are persuaded Allah will grant him Aljanah firdaus .

 

“His untimely death confirms the inevitability of death and supremacy of God on man irrespective of man’s achievement and status .We see it as an act God that cannot be queried.’’

 

 

The statement signed by Hon. Johnson Oriowo, the Secretary, Ojowo Traditional Council and made available to Persecondnews, expressed deep sympathy to the Kashamu family, Sopelukale who doubles as the acting Chairman of Ijebu Igbo Council of Obas, Ijebu Igbo Muslim Community, all Obas in Ijebu Igbo as well as sons and daughters of Ijebu Igbo.

 

“May the good God grant all of us the fortitude to be the irreparable loss, forgive his sins , take care of the family and appoint a worthy replacement for the town.’’
